Package: moagg
Version: 0.18-5
Usertags: ftbfs-gcc-4.3

Your package fails to build with GCC 4.3.  Version 4.3 has not been
released yet but I'm building with a snapshot in order to find errors
and give people an advance warning.  In GCC 4.3, the C++ header
dependencies have been cleaned up.  The advantage of this is that
programs will compile faster.  The downside is that you actually
need to directly #include everything you use (but you really should
do this anyway, otherwise your program won't work with any compiler
other than GCC).  There's some more information about this at
http://www.cyrius.com/journal/2007/05/10#gcc-4.3-include

You can reproduce this problem with gcc-snapshot from unstable.  Note
that Red Hat, Novell and Ubuntu have done some work getting packages
to build with GCC 4.3 so there might be patches floating around
somewhere.  I suggest you talk to your upstream.


> Automatic build of moagg_0.18-5 on em64t by sbuild/amd64 0.53
...
> x86_64-linux-gnu-g++ -O2 -Wall -ansi -pedantic -fstrict-aliasing -DNDEBUG -I. 
> -IlibMoaggCore/include -I/usr/include/SDL -D_GNU_SOURCE=1 -D_REENTRANT -MD 
> -MP -c lib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.cpp -o lib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.o
> lib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.cpp: In member function 'void 
> LevelReader::init(const char*)':
> lib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.cpp:36: error: 'strlen' was not declared in this 
> scope
> lib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.cpp: In member function 'void 
> MissionReader::init()':
> lib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.cpp:77: error: 'strlen' was not declared in this 
> scope
> lib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.cpp:79: error: 'strchr' was not declared in this 
> scope
> make[1]: *** [libMoaggCore/src/LevelReader.o] Error 1
> make[1]: Leaving directory `/build/tbm/moagg-0.18'
